Medical Treatment

It is crucial to see an emergency physician right away following an accident. If you do not see a doctor as soon as possible after an accident can actually cause more damage, since you might not be aware of your injuries. This is because the rush of adrenaline that you feel after a stressful event can cover up pain. Once the adrenaline has subsided, you will realize the extent of your injury.

Getting a full evaluation of your injuries is essential since serious injuries can happen in the long-term, especially when it comes to soft tissue injuries like ligaments and tendons. It can be difficult to identify injuries in the short term particularly if they affect bones, nerves, joints or other body organs.

It is important to seek immediate and ongoing treatment from your doctor and an expert as soon as you can. By doing so you will be able to receive an accurate diagnosis and pictures of your injuries (X-rays, CT scans, etc.). These types of tests are powerful evidence in settlement negotiations.

Suffering and Pain

Certain injuries can have a long-lasting effect on a person's daily life. These injuries may be physical or emotional and can impact a victim's ability live a normal life. An attorney for injuries sustained in a truck accident can help a victim seek compensation for pain and suffering damages after an accident.

The severity of the victim's injuries determines the amount of suffering and pain they endure. For instance, someone who suffers a serious brain injury will have more mental and physical limitations than someone who has broken their leg in the same accident.

If the victim was not able to work during their recovery and was unable to work, they may be entitled to more money for their pain and injuries. This could be due to missing a day or two of work due to medical appointments or recovering from surgery.

A victim who can express their pain and suffering can lower the chance of an insurance company denying them a settlement. They can keep a log or record statements from family members and friends who write about their injuries. To show that their injuries have affected negatively their lives, they can utilize video or photos of their daily lives.

A record of your pain and suffering is important to your case because it helps a jury understand the extent of your injuries. It will also demonstrate to the defendant that you have endured a lot of hardship due to the accident and that you have the right to a substantial amount of money to cover your pain.
